Associate Director, Analytics – Global Clients

This role is within the Data, Tech, and Analytics (DTA) team, within the Global Client Solutions (GCS) organisation. The GCS team is responsible for all global clients within WPP. DTA is responsible for servicing clients with best-in-class data solutions, data strategy, analytics, technology and AI solutions to drive client growth.

We are committed to fostering a culture of respect in which everyone feels they belong and has the same opportunities to progress in their careers. We believe the best work happens when we're together, fostering creativity, collaboration, and connection.


About the Role

We are seeking an Analytics Associate Director to join our growing Analytics & Data Science team, reporting into the Data, Tech, and Analytics global lead. The team focuses on media effectiveness measurement, campaign analysis and client communication to help make brands become more valuable to the world.

You will be working with a leading advertiser, JLR, to harness their data and improve the performance of their campaigns, developing and deploying media measurement solutions. Communication with client stakeholders and effective management of assigned tasks is critical in this role. Key Responsibilities

Strategic Analytics Application

  • Build and apply a deep understanding of marketing objectives to support Account teams with comprehensive measurement and testing plans.
  • Develop and implement new methods, techniques, tools, and systems for "best-in-class" analytical capabilities.
  • Manage the process from conception to delivery and take ownership of global roll-outs.

Marketing & Business Effectiveness

  • Lead the creation of clear, robust, and thought-provoking campaign reviews and insights.
  • Provide actionable recommendations to improve marketing effectiveness.
  • Present insightful campaign reviews to the wider team and clients.

Measurement Frameworks & Experimentation

  • Develop a deep understanding of marketing platform testing and targeting abilities.
  • Consultatively implement these capabilities to optimise campaign performance, particularly in brand and conversion lift studies.

Client Stakeholder Engagement

  • Build trusted relationships with senior client marketing, analytics, and data leads.
  • Act as a knowledgable and credible day-to-day strategic partner.

Internal Stakeholder Engagement

  • Manage relationships with data engineering teams and set automation strategies for integrating tools and solutions.

Commercial Contribution

  • Contribute to the commercial health of your client account.
  • Participate in new business pitches, developing data and tech solutions to demonstrate WPP Media’s capabilities.
  • Coordinate with third-party vendors for assessment and management of bespoke measurement solutions, including contracts and Statements of Work (SOWs).

Thought Leadership

  • Translate complex data concepts for stakeholders.
  • Contribute to company data strategy and promote data-driven innovation within the media industry.

Experiences

  • Proven experience in analytics, measurement, data science, or a related field.
  • Knowledge of applying measurement to media campaigns through platforms like Meta/Google, including:
    • Brand and conversion lift studies
    • Matched market tests
    • Other innovative approaches.

Skills

  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to think critically and creatively.
  • Deep understanding of statistics, including:
    • Hypothesis testing
    • Descriptive statistics
    • Distribution theory
  • Exceptional communication skills, capable of presenting complex ideas to both technical and non-technical audiences.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ively, using project management tools such as Jira/Trello. Experience in project management of analytics projects.
  • Highly competent at presenting data in a visually engaging and insightful manner.
  • Proficient in SQL as well as R/Python, including packages like:
    • Pandas
    • Numpy
    • SciPy
    • Matplotlib
  • Familiarity with data collection and analysis for digital campaigns.
  • Understanding of media data and incremental measurement, including:
    • Direct Response campaigns
    • Brand programs
  • Knowledge of advanced measurement tools, including:
    • Media Mix Modeling (MMM)
    • Marketing Touchpoint Analysis (MTA)
    • Sales lift models
    • Brand studies
